Motion Control Software in Robotics Market Reflects By US Tariff Impact

The global Motion Control Software in Robotics market is experiencing rapid growth, with its value projected to rise from USD 13 billion in 2023 to USD 60 billion by 2032,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 19%. This market expansion is driven by the increasing adoption of robotics in various industries, particularly healthcare and manufacturing, where precision control and automation are crucial. The major driving factors include the growing demand for advanced robots and continuous advancements in motion control software technology.

Motion Control Software in Robotics Market Overview


The global motion control software in robotics market, valued at USD 13 billion in 2023, is expected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 19%, reaching USD 60 billion by 2032.

The increasing demand for robots in healthcare and manufacturing industries, coupled with continuous technological advancements in motion control software, is driving this growth. Articulated robots and manipulation systems dominate the market, especially in manufacturing for tasks like material handling, welding, and removal. North America currently leads the market, while Asia-Pacific is expected to grow significantly due to increasing automation adoption.

US Tariff Impact on Market

US tariffs on imported robotic components and motion control software could impact the market, particularly increasing the costs of manufacturing and supply chain logistics for robotic systems. Tariffs on critical components such as sensors, actuators, and processors could raise prices for motion control software systems by 5-10%.

This increase could make robotics solutions less affordable for smaller manufacturers or sectors like healthcare, where budget constraints are significant. As robotics technology becomes more integrated into industries, particularly manufacturing and healthcare, the additional costs could delay adoption, impacting market growth, particularly in North America, where demand is already high.

Economic Impact: Higher tariffs could increase costs for robotic manufacturers and end-users, potentially slowing adoption and innovation, especially in cost-sensitive industries like healthcare.
Geographical Impact: North America, as a market leader, may see slower growth in robotics adoption due to higher operational costs driven by tariffs, particularly in the healthcare sector.
Business Impact: Companies may be forced to either absorb the increased costs or pass them on to customers, impacting profitability and reducing competitiveness in the market.

Regional Analysis

North America currently holds the largest share of the global motion control software market, accounting for a significant portion of demand, especially in industries like automotive, manufacturing, and healthcare. The presence of major robotics manufacturers and a strong emphasis on automation drives growth in the region. Asia-Pacific is expected to experience the highest growth, driven by the increasing adoption of automation across industries in countries like China, Japan, and South Korea. As robotic automation becomes more integral to manufacturing processes, the Asia-Pacific region will likely see a surge in robotics deployment, further driving market growth.

Key Segmentation

Robot Type: Articulated robots dominate the market due to their flexibility and efficiency in tasks like welding, material handling, and assembly.

Robotic System: The manipulation system leads with widespread adoption in manufacturing applications for tasks such as material removal and welding.

Software: The pick & place software segment is the leading market driver due to its use in improving productivity and reducing labor costs in manufacturing.

Deployment: Public cloud deployment is growing rapidly, offering scalable solutions for manufacturers looking to integrate robotics into their operations.

End-User: Large enterprises lead the market, with the BFSI sector being a major adopter due to the increasing demand for automation in operations.
